What is a Remote Digital Archivist job?
A Remote Digital Archivist is responsible for managing, organizing, preserving, and providing access to digital collections from a remote location. They work with digital assets such as documents, images, videos, and metadata to ensure long-term accessibility and integrity. This role often involves cataloging, digitization, data migration, and implementing archival best practices. Remote Digital Archivists may collaborate with museums, libraries, corporations, or government agencies to maintain and curate digital archives securely. Strong skills in digital preservation technologies, metadata standards, and cloud-based storage systems are typically required.
What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Digital Archivist position, and why are they important?
To thrive as a Remote Digital Archivist, you need expertise in archival theory, digital preservation, metadata standards, and experience with managing digital collections, often supported by a degree in library or information science. Familiarity with archival management systems like ArchivesSpace, Preservica, or CONTENTdm, as well as certifications such as the Digital Archives Specialist (DAS) from SAA, are typically valued. Strong organization, attention to detail, self-motivation, and effective virtual communication are important soft skills. These skills and qualities ensure digital assets are accurately preserved, easily accessible, and managed securely in a decentralized work environment.
What are some common challenges faced by Remote Digital Archivists, and how can they be managed?
One of the main challenges for Remote Digital Archivists is coordinating with onsite staff or stakeholders to access, digitize, and organize physical materials. Additionally, ensuring data security and consistent file management across distributed systems requires strong protocols and attention to detail. Successful remote archivists overcome these challenges by establishing clear communication channels, using collaborative project management tools, and maintaining detailed documentation. Staying updated on evolving digital preservation practices also helps alleviate technical hurdles and ensures collections remain accessible over time.

Job description
Description
Heritage Federal Credit Union, a Readers' Choice Best Credit Union gold award recipient, is growing thanks to the focus on helping our members and community. At Heritage, we foster a dynamic and collaborative environment where your contributions truly make a difference. As we continue to expand, we are searching for a Commercial Banking Operations Supervisor.
The Commercial Banking Operations Supervisor provides operational and administrative support to commercial relationship managers and business members, ensuring efficient delivery of business banking services. This role serves as a key liaison between relationship managers, internal departments, and members, assisting with loan processing, loan documentation, cash management, compliance, and member inquiries. This position will be instrumental in processing, servicing, and reporting all commercial loans including SBA guaranteed loans and digital lending originations that include quality assurance of files, boarding and ticklers to help grow the commercial lending portfolio while maintaining adherence to credit policies.
What you'll do:
- Executes workflow to ensure efficiency and accuracy of process from loan application to loan closing.
- Assists with ordering appraisals, title work, environmental reports, and related supporting documentation.
- Prepares accurate and compliant loan closing documents for Commercial, Commercial Real Estate Construction, Commercial Small Business and SBA loan requests and reviews prior to closing.
- Verifies all loan conditions are satisfied before proceeding with closing.
- Ensures that all required due diligence documents, including insurance, are provided to protect the credit union's security interests in collateral.
- Completes the final post close review of executed documents for any missing documents or document deficiencies and creates any follow up for them.
- Prepares and files required legal forms and documents with various agencies to manage Uniform Commercial Code liens, mortgage recordings, and assignments of rents and leases to perfect, maintain, and monitor the credit union's security interest in collateral.
- Completes final review of file assembly, digital archive and updates to tickler system.
- Serves as first point of contact for business members using digital online banking platform.
- Supports business member onboarding and training for ACH origination and remote deposit capture.
- Supports small business lending through a digital lending underwriting and documentation platform.
- Communicates effectively with consumer loan underwriters and branch relationship managers to assist with closings and post-closing reviews within the digital lending platform.
- Serves as a point of escalation for complex customer inquiries or issues related to commercial loans.
- Review loan documents for consistency and accuracy before final approval.
- Keep abreast of industry developments, economic factors, and market trends affecting commercial lending.
